Ge₂Pt₂U₂ is an intermetallic compound combining germanium, platinum, and uranium in a stoichiometric ratio. This is a research-phase material studied primarily in the context of advanced semiconducting intermetallics and nuclear materials science; it is not a commercial product. The uranium content and intermetallic structure make it of interest for investigating electronic properties and potential applications in high-performance or radiation-resistant semiconductor systems, though practical deployment remains limited to experimental settings.
